Tidey Breaks Record in Loss to Saint Mary's

Kaytlyn Tidey shooting a basketball.
Photo by Kimberly Moss

KALAMAZOO, Mich. - The Kalamazoo College women's basketball team fell 68-50 to Saint Mary's College on Saturday.

The visiting Belles led 15-10 after the first quarter. Kalamazoo outscored Saint Mary's 9-2 to start the second quarter and take a 19-17 lead. The two teams traded leads before Saint Mary's took a 31-26 lead into halftime. The Belles scored the first eight points of the third quarter and never gave up the lead.

Saint Mary's shot 43.6 percent overall while Kalamazoo shot 37.7 percent. The Belles held a 38-29 advantage in rebounds, including 11-7 on the offensive end.

Kaytlyn Tidey led Kalamazoo with 13 points while hitting four 3-pointers. Her third 3-pointer broke the school record for 3-pointers in a season (54), a record (53) previously shared by Suzanne Miller (2016-17) and Emily Lindsay (2011-12).

Georgie Andrews scored 11 points on 5-of-6 shooting with six rebounds and four steals. Amanda Moss added nine points with three assists while Sierra Fraser scored seven points with seven rebounds.

Kalamazoo is back in action Monday, Feb. 4 at Hope. That game was originally scheduled for Jan. 30, but was postponed due to weather.
